DESCRIPTION

This circuit sends an operation signal from the steering pad switch assembly to the radio receiver assembly.
If there is an open in the circuit, the audio system cannot be operated using the steering pad switch assembly.
If there is a short in the circuit, the same condition as when a switch is continuously depressed occurs.
Therefore, the radio receiver assembly cannot be operated using the steering pad switch assembly, and also the radio receiver assembly itself cannot function.

2.INSPECT STEERING PAD SWITCH ASSEMBLY
  1. Disconnect the steering pad switch assembly connector.



  1. Measure the resistance according to the value(s) in the table below.


    E210270E03


    Standard Resistance:

    Tester Connection
    Condition
    Specified Condition
    z4-11 (AU1) - z4-8 (EAU)
    No switch pushed
    95 to 105 kΩ
    Seek+ switch pushed
    Below 2.5 Ω
    Seek- switch pushed
    313 to 345 Ω
    Volume+ switch pushed
    950 to 1050 Ω
    Volume- switch pushed
    2955 to 3265 Ω
    z4-10 (AU2) - z4-8 (EAU)
    No switch pushed
    95 to 105 kΩ
    MODE switch pushed
    Below 2.5 Ω
    Voice switch pushed*1
    2955 to 3265 Ω
    On hook switch pushed*1
    313 to 345 Ω
    Off hook switch pushed*1
    950 to 1050 Ω

    1. *1: w/ Telephone Microphone Assembly

3.INSPECT SPIRAL WITH SENSOR CABLE SUB-ASSEMBLY
  1. Disconnect the steering pad switch assembly and spiral with sensor cable sub-assembly connectors.



    E210267E03
  1. Measure the resistance according to the value(s) in the table below.

    Standard Resistance:
    Tester Connection
    Condition
    Specified Condition
    z4-8 (EAU) - H30-3 (EAU)
    Center
    Below 1 Ω
    2.5 rotations to the left
    2.5 rotations to the right
    z4-11 (AU1) - H30-6 (AU1)
    Center
    Below 1 Ω
    2.5 rotations to the left
    2.5 rotations to the right
    z4-10 (AU2) - H30-5 (AU2)
    Center
    Below 1 Ω
    2.5 rotations to the left
    2.5 rotations to the right

  1. After setting the spiral with sensor cable sub-assembly to the center position, rotate the spiral with sensor cable sub-assembly 2.5 times clockwise. Then while rotating the spiral with sensor cable sub-assembly 5 times counterclockwise, measure the resistance as shown in the table below.

    Standard Resistance:
    Tester Connection
    Condition
    Specified Condition
    z4-8 (EAU) - H30-3 (EAU)
    Always
    Below 1 Ω
    z4-11 (AU1) - H30-6 (AU1)
    Always
    Below 1 Ω
    z4-10 (AU2) - H30-5 (AU2)
    Always
    Below 1 Ω

    NOTICE:
    1. The spiral with sensor cable sub-assembly is an important part of the SRS airbag system. Incorrect removal or installation of the spiral with sensor cable sub-assembly may prevent the airbag from deploying. Refer to the pages shown in the brackets.
    2. As the spiral with sensor cable sub-assembly may break, do not rotate the spiral with sensor cable sub-assembly more than the specified amount.
